Influencing Gen Vape: Unveiling insights into segments of teen vaping is an Australian-first research project that categorises young people into distinct segments, decoding their motivations, attitudes and behaviours towards vaping.  

As part of the research, online surveys and in-depth conversations were held with 3,699 teenagers 12-18 years from across Australia between July – September 2023.

This summary report outlines what you need to know. Seven segments were created based on teens’ motivations and attitudes towards vaping, as well as their current behaviours. These segments were not decided by age.

The research points to a need for targeted interventions to be tailored to the different segments.
